瀏覽代碼

1.更新readme
2.增加安卓的RecastDll

tanghai 2 年之前
父節點
當前提交
ad4ffc03e2

+ 7 - 6
README.md

@@ -46,7 +46,7 @@ Unity Menu->ServerTools select Benchmark, Start Watcher。然后在Logs目录,
 5. 增加软路由,可以防各种网络攻击而不影响正常玩家,网游必备!-- 已实现  
 5. 增加软路由,可以防各种网络攻击而不影响正常玩家,网游必备!-- 已实现  
 6. 各种事件跟网络消息订阅带上DomainSceneType,更精确,更不容易出错 -- 已实现  
 6. 各种事件跟网络消息订阅带上DomainSceneType,更精确,更不容易出错 -- 已实现  
 7. sj兄弟添加了各种分析器,分析器保证了写出的代码必须符合ET规范,否则编译不通过!(这点ET6也增加上了) -- 已实现  
 7. sj兄弟添加了各种分析器,分析器保证了写出的代码必须符合ET规范,否则编译不通过!(这点ET6也增加上了) -- 已实现  
-8. ET7已经去除客户端热更新,请大家自己选择接入,接入huatuo或者ILRuntime都非常简单, 注意!(不要混淆客户端热更新跟服务端热更新,服务端热更新,ET一直都有)  
+8. ET7集成了huatuo热更新库。 注意!(不要混淆客户端热更新跟服务端热更新,服务端热更新,ET一直都有)  
 9. 网络改成独立线程,序列化反序列化都在网络线程处理,主线程压力大大减轻。并且重新整理了网络层代码,更优美了  
 9. 网络改成独立线程,序列化反序列化都在网络线程处理,主线程压力大大减轻。并且重新整理了网络层代码,更优美了  
 10. 集成Unity.Mathematic数学库,逻辑层客户端跟服务端都使用这一套数学库,这样服务端跟客户端完全统一了  
 10. 集成Unity.Mathematic数学库,逻辑层客户端跟服务端都使用这一套数学库,这样服务端跟客户端完全统一了  
 11. ENABLE_CODES模式下拆分成4个程序集,解决分析器失效的问题  
 11. ENABLE_CODES模式下拆分成4个程序集,解决分析器失效的问题  
@@ -157,11 +157,12 @@ ET框架是一个强大灵活的分布式服务端架构,完全可以满足绝
 
 
 商业项目:  
 商业项目:  
 1. [千古风流](https://www.qiangu.com/)  
 1. [千古风流](https://www.qiangu.com/)  
-2. [魔法点点2](https://www.taptap.com/app/227804)  
-3. [养不大](https://www.taptap.com/app/71064)  
-4. 天天躲猫猫2(ios2019春节下载排行19)  
-5. [牛虎棋牌](https://gitee.com/ECPS_admin/PlanB)  
-6. [五星麻将](https://github.com/wufanjoin/fivestar)  
+2. [神选誓约](https://www.taptap.cn/app/248095)  
+3. [魔法点点2](https://www.taptap.com/app/227804)  
+4. [养不大](https://www.taptap.com/app/71064)  
+5. 天天躲猫猫2(ios2019春节下载排行19)  
+6. [牛虎棋牌](https://gitee.com/ECPS_admin/PlanB)  
+7. [五星麻将](https://github.com/wufanjoin/fivestar)  
 
 
 群友demo:  
 群友demo:  
 1. [斗地主(客户端服务端)](https://github.com/Viagi/LandlordsCore)  
 1. [斗地主(客户端服务端)](https://github.com/Viagi/LandlordsCore)  

二進制
Unity/Assets/Plugins/Android/libs/arm64-v8a/libRecastDll.so


+ 1 - 1
Unity/Assets/Plugins/Android/libs/arm64-v8a/libkcp.so.meta → Unity/Assets/Plugins/Android/libs/arm64-v8a/libRecastDll.so.meta

@@ -1,5 +1,5 @@
 fileFormatVersion: 2
 fileFormatVersion: 2
-guid: 6f1e0f90e50bf4b11b78844232036468
+guid: 0678f08141eee402eb0deddcc3a7c971
 PluginImporter:
 PluginImporter:
   externalObjects: {}
   externalObjects: {}
   serializedVersion: 2
   serializedVersion: 2

二進制
Unity/Assets/Plugins/Android/libs/arm64-v8a/libkcp.so


+ 1 - 0
Unity/Assets/Plugins/Android/libs/armeabi-v7a.meta

@@ -2,6 +2,7 @@ fileFormatVersion: 2
 guid: b8d0cd0f5702f0144af2498bce3ee3e9
 guid: b8d0cd0f5702f0144af2498bce3ee3e9
 folderAsset: yes
 folderAsset: yes
 DefaultImporter:
 DefaultImporter:
+  externalObjects: {}
   userData: 
   userData: 
   assetBundleName: 
   assetBundleName: 
   assetBundleVariant: 
   assetBundleVariant: 

二進制
Unity/Assets/Plugins/Android/libs/armeabi-v7a/libRecastDll.so


+ 33 - 0
Unity/Assets/Plugins/Android/libs/armeabi-v7a/libRecastDll.so.meta

@@ -0,0 +1,33 @@
+fileFormatVersion: 2
+guid: 49f1070539edc4a4c9961fc988a56201
+PluginImporter:
+  externalObjects: {}
+  serializedVersion: 2
+  iconMap: {}
+  executionOrder: {}
+  defineConstraints: []
+  isPreloaded: 0
+  isOverridable: 0
+  isExplicitlyReferenced: 0
+  validateReferences: 1
+  platformData:
+  - first:
+      Android: Android
+    second:
+      enabled: 1
+      settings:
+        CPU: ARMv7
+  - first:
+      Any: 
+    second:
+      enabled: 0
+      settings: {}
+  - first:
+      Editor: Editor
+    second:
+      enabled: 0
+      settings:
+        DefaultValueInitialized: true
+  userData: 
+  assetBundleName: 
+  assetBundleVariant: 

二進制
Unity/Assets/Plugins/Android/libs/armeabi-v7a/libkcp.so


+ 0 - 34
Unity/Assets/Plugins/Android/libs/armeabi-v7a/libkcp.so.meta

@@ -1,34 +0,0 @@
-fileFormatVersion: 2
-guid: 8e03e31ef66b1d340bfd9de539878633
-timeCreated: 1530266293
-licenseType: Pro
-PluginImporter:
-  serializedVersion: 2
-  iconMap: {}
-  executionOrder: {}
-  isPreloaded: 0
-  isOverridable: 0
-  platformData:
-    data:
-      first:
-        Android: Android
-      second:
-        enabled: 1
-        settings:
-          CPU: ARMv7
-    data:
-      first:
-        Any: 
-      second:
-        enabled: 0
-        settings: {}
-    data:
-      first:
-        Editor: Editor
-      second:
-        enabled: 0
-        settings:
-          DefaultValueInitialized: true
-  userData: 
-  assetBundleName: 
-  assetBundleVariant: 

+ 1 - 0
Unity/Assets/Plugins/Android/libs/x86.meta

@@ -2,6 +2,7 @@ fileFormatVersion: 2
 guid: 079ea0ed741ff194a80cce029630b5ac
 guid: 079ea0ed741ff194a80cce029630b5ac
 folderAsset: yes
 folderAsset: yes
 DefaultImporter:
 DefaultImporter:
+  externalObjects: {}
   userData: 
   userData: 
   assetBundleName: 
   assetBundleName: 
   assetBundleVariant: 
   assetBundleVariant: 

二進制
Unity/Assets/Plugins/Android/libs/x86/libRecastDll.so


+ 1 - 1
Unity/Assets/Plugins/Android/libs/x86/libkcp.so.meta → Unity/Assets/Plugins/Android/libs/x86/libRecastDll.so.meta

@@ -1,5 +1,5 @@
 fileFormatVersion: 2
 fileFormatVersion: 2
-guid: 3869fe202d9b7494cbf94cbd4c9ae4c5
+guid: b499d59e519ea4d6fabea9dec92a0c21
 PluginImporter:
 PluginImporter:
   externalObjects: {}
   externalObjects: {}
   serializedVersion: 2
   serializedVersion: 2

二進制
Unity/Assets/Plugins/Android/libs/x86/libkcp.so


+ 8 - 0
Unity/Assets/Plugins/Android/libs/x86_64.meta

@@ -0,0 +1,8 @@
+fileFormatVersion: 2
+guid: 8aaaa46b74dc44812bc3f7b082cd8af1
+folderAsset: yes
+DefaultImporter:
+  externalObjects: {}
+  userData: 
+  assetBundleName: 
+  assetBundleVariant: 

二進制
Unity/Assets/Plugins/Android/libs/x86_64/libRecastDll.so


+ 33 - 0
Unity/Assets/Plugins/Android/libs/x86_64/libRecastDll.so.meta

@@ -0,0 +1,33 @@
+fileFormatVersion: 2
+guid: a35daf583ab2d41f6b102da65e79b898
+PluginImporter:
+  externalObjects: {}
+  serializedVersion: 2
+  iconMap: {}
+  executionOrder: {}
+  defineConstraints: []
+  isPreloaded: 0
+  isOverridable: 0
+  isExplicitlyReferenced: 0
+  validateReferences: 1
+  platformData:
+  - first:
+      Android: Android
+    second:
+      enabled: 1
+      settings:
+        CPU: x86_64
+  - first:
+      Any: 
+    second:
+      enabled: 0
+      settings: {}
+  - first:
+      Editor: Editor
+    second:
+      enabled: 0
+      settings:
+        DefaultValueInitialized: true
+  userData: 
+  assetBundleName: 
+  assetBundleVariant: